/boris_bikes

Project 1st wk - Makers Academy - OOD & OOP

Primary LanguageRuby

OOD & OOP Basics: Boris Bikes

Introduction to Object-Oriented Programming (OOP) and the very basics of Object-Oriented Design (OOD).

We are creating a simple system for managing Boris Bikes in London. Our system will keep track of a number of docking stations and the bikes. It will allow you to rent the bikes and return them. Occasionally the bikes will break and then they will be unavailable for rental. There will also be a garage to fix the bikes and a van to move the bikes between the stations and the garage.

A system like this (in a much more complex form) is actually used by the real Boris bikes system in London. Every time you rent a bike or return it some objects get created somewhere in the system that tracks the usage of all bikes.

Context

Week 1 project at Makers Academy

Resources

  • Ruby
  • Rspec

Contributors